linux下远程连接数据库命令

worktile 其他 5

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在Linux下,可以使用命令行工具来远程连接数据库。其中,最常用的是使用MySQL数据库,下面以MySQL为例介绍远程连接数据库的命令。

    1. 安装MySQL客户端
    首先,确保你的Linux系统上已经安装了MySQL客户端。如果没有安装,可以使用以下命令进行安装:
    “`
    sudo apt-get install mysql-client
    “`

    2. 远程连接MySQL数据库
    使用以下命令进行远程连接MySQL数据库:
    “`
    mysql -h -P <端口号> -u <用户名> -p
    “`
    其中,-h参数指定要连接的MySQL服务器的IP地址或主机名,-P参数指定端口号(默认为3306),-u参数指定要使用的用户名,-p参数表示需要输入密码。连接成功后,你将进入MySQL数据库的命令行界面。

    例如,连接到IP地址为192.168.0.100,端口号为3306的MySQL服务器,用户名为root,可以使用以下命令:
    “`
    mysql -h 192.168.0.100 -P 3306 -u root -p
    “`

    3. 执行数据库操作
    连接成功后,你可以执行各种数据库操作命令,例如创建数据库、创建表、查询数据等。以下是一些常用的MySQL命令示例:
    – 查看当前数据库列表:
    “`
    show databases;
    “`

    – 选择要使用的数据库:
    “`
    use <数据库名>;
    “`

    – 创建数据库:
    “`
    create database <数据库名>;
    “`

    – 创建表:
    “`
    create table <表名> (字段1 类型1, 字段2 类型2, …);
    “`

    – 查询数据:
    “`
    select * from <表名>;
    “`

    4. 断开与数据库的连接
    使用以下命令来断开与数据库的连接:
    “`
    quit;
    “`
    或者使用快捷键Ctrl + D。

    以上就是在Linux下远程连接MySQL数据库的命令。对于其他数据库,如PostgreSQL、Oracle等,也有类似的命令行工具可以使用,但命令参数可能会有所不同,具体可以参考它们的官方文档进行操作。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在Linux下,可以使用多种命令来远程连接数据库。下面是一些常用的命令:

    1. mysql命令:mysql命令是连接MySQL数据库最常用的命令之一。在终端中输入以下命令来连接到远程MySQL数据库:

    “`
    mysql -h <主机名或IP地址> -u <用户名> -p
    “`

    其中,-h参数后面是主机名或IP地址,-u参数后面是数据库用户名,-p表示需要输入密码。输入完整命令后,按下Enter键,然后输入密码即可连接到远程数据库。

    2. psql命令:psql命令是连接PostgreSQL数据库的命令。在终端中输入以下命令来连接到远程PostgreSQL数据库:

    “`
    psql -h <主机名或IP地址> -U <用户名> -d <数据库名>
    “`

    其中,-h参数后面是主机名或IP地址,-U参数后面是数据库用户名,-d参数后面是数据库名。输入完整命令后,按下Enter键,然后输入密码即可连接到远程数据库。

    3. sqlplus命令:sqlplus命令是连接Oracle数据库的命令。在终端中输入以下命令来连接到远程Oracle数据库:

    “`
    sqlplus <用户名>/<密码>@<主机名或IP地址>:<端口号>/<数据库名>
    “`

    其中,<用户名>是数据库用户名,<密码>是数据库密码,<主机名或IP地址>是数据库所在主机的主机名或IP地址,<端口号>是数据库监听的端口号,<数据库名>是要连接的数据库名。输入完整命令后,按下Enter键即可连接到远程数据库。

    4. mongo命令:mongo命令是连接MongoDB数据库的命令。在终端中输入以下命令来连接到远程MongoDB数据库:

    “`
    mongo <主机名或IP地址>:<端口号>/<数据库名> -u <用户名> -p <密码> –authenticationDatabase <验证数据库>
    “`

    其中,<主机名或IP地址>是数据库所在主机的主机名或IP地址,<端口号>是数据库监听的端口号,<数据库名>是要连接的数据库名,-u参数后面是数据库用户名,-p参数后面是数据库密码,–authenticationDatabase参数后面是验证数据库名。输入完整命令后,按下Enter键即可连接到远程数据库。

    5. redis-cli命令:redis-cli命令是连接Redis数据库的命令。在终端中输入以下命令来连接到远程Redis数据库:

    “`
    redis-cli -h <主机名或IP地址> -p <端口号>
    “`

    其中,-h参数后面是主机名或IP地址,-p参数后面是数据库监听的端口号。输入完整命令后,按下Enter键即可连接到远程数据库。

    这些命令可以按照具体的数据库类型和配置进行相应的修改,但是基本的连接原理和方式是相似的。使用这些命令,可以在Linux系统下远程连接数据库并进行操作。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在Linux下使用远程连接数据库,可以使用以下命令:

    1. 使用mysql命令行客户端连接MySQL数据库:
    “`
    mysql -h -P -u -p
    “`
    其中,``是数据库主机名或IP地址,``是数据库端口号,默认为3306,``是数据库用户名,``是数据库密码。

    2. 使用psql命令行客户端连接PostgreSQL数据库:
    “`
    psql -h -p -U -d
    “`
    其中,``是数据库主机名或IP地址,``是数据库端口号,默认为5432,``是数据库用户名,``是数据库名称。

    3. 使用sqsh命令行客户端连接Sybase数据库:
    “`
    sqsh -S -U -P -D
    “`
    其中,``是数据库服务器名,``是数据库用户名,``是数据库密码,``是数据库名称。

    4. 使用sqlplus命令行客户端连接Oracle数据库:
    “`
    sqlplus /@:/
    “`
    其中,``是数据库用户名,``是数据库密码,``是数据库主机名或IP地址,``是数据库端口号,默认为1521,``是数据库标识符。

    在使用这些命令之前,确保已经安装了相应的数据库客户端工具,并且已经正确配置了数据库服务器的网络连接。另外,还需要确保连接命令中的参数正确,包括主机名、端口号、用户名、密码等。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部